Aaron Edwards, Senior Consultant

As a strategic advisor, consultant and academic with almost two decades of experience in professional military education, I help clients navigate complexity and conflict through evidence-based insight, tailored training, and operational strategy.

My expertise blends research leadership with practical military service, including 7 years in the British Army Reserve and deployment as an MoD Civilian in support of Op TELIC in Iraq.

I have advised government departments, counter-terrorism agencies, and NGOs on geopolitical risk, terrorism, insurgency, and other forms of asymmetric warfare across more than 25 countries. I’m also an experienced public speaker, published author, and Fellow of the Royal Historical Society and Higher Education Academy.
